Lexington to Colorado Springs

Updated: 28 May 2026

The drive from Lexington, Virginia to Colorado Springs, Colorado is approximately 1,700 miles. The most direct route takes you west through the Midwest and the Rocky Mountains via I-70 W. This journey takes about 26 hours of driving time. You will cross the Appalachian Mountains, the Great Plains, and the Rocky Mountains. It is a long drive that requires careful planning.

Total Distance: 2,735 km driving distance; 2,300 km straight-line air distance.
